How Real-Time Portuguese to Vietnamese Translation Works

Seagull captures audio directly from your desktop, whether from Zoom, Google Meet, or any application, without requiring plugins or complicated setup. The audio stream flows through Seagull's translation pipeline, which processes Portuguese and outputs Vietnamese with minimal latency. You see the subtitles appear in a floating overlay that stays on top of your window, so you never lose context during the conversation.

The real-time pipeline is optimized for spoken language, not text-based machine translation. This matters because Portuguese speech patterns, regional accents, and casual phrasing differ significantly from written text. Seagull's system handles these variations by processing audio chunks continuously, so you get incremental translations rather than waiting for a full sentence to complete. Accuracy improves when speakers pause naturally, allowing the system to confirm meaning before moving forward.

Latency and Accuracy: What to Expect

Real-time translation from Portuguese to Vietnamese involves inherent trade-offs between speed and precision. Seagull prioritizes low latency, delivering translations within seconds of speech, which is fast enough for live conversation but not so instantaneous that it creates lag in the translation quality. You should expect 90-95 percent accuracy for clear, standard speech, with occasional errors when speakers use heavy regional accents, technical jargon, or overlapping dialogue.

For best results, speak clearly and at a moderate pace, allowing Seagull's system to process chunks of audio before moving to the next thought. Portuguese speakers should be aware that certain vowel sounds and consonant clusters are more challenging for real-time systems than others, so rephrasing complex sentences can improve output. Frequently Asked Questions

Does Seagull translate Portuguese to Vietnamese in both directions?

Yes. Seagull captures system audio from either Portuguese or Vietnamese speakers and translates to the opposite language. You can use Seagull for any two-way conversation, and both speakers will see real-time subtitles in their preferred language using the Conversation Mode.

What is the latency between Portuguese speech and Vietnamese subtitle display?

Seagull is engineered for low-latency real-time translation, typically delivering subtitles within 1-3 seconds of speech. Actual latency depends on audio clarity, sentence structure, and internet connection speed, but the system is designed to keep pace with natural conversation flow.

Can Seagull translate Portuguese from video content like YouTube or streaming apps?

Yes. Seagull captures system audio from any desktop application, including streaming platforms and video content. The Vietnamese subtitles appear in the floating overlay, so you can watch Portuguese-language videos with instant translations without installing browser extensions.
